Espinas dorsales (total) : 14; Radios blandos dorsales (total) : 12; Espinas anales: 2; Radios blandos anales: 11.
Body shape (shape guide): fusiform / normal; Cross section: compressed.
Adults inhabit rocky inshore reefs (Ref. 7247). Oviparous, distinct pairing during breeding (Ref. 205). Eggs are demersal and adhere to the substrate (Ref. 205). Males guard and aerate the eggs (Ref. 205).
